Malcolm and Jane's Journey continues...

Malcolm wrote:
 
"Well, we head to the "big smoke" of Perth tomorrow.
 
A great day today 12/8 for my birthday. Seafood platter for lunch, including lobster, then out to the Pinnacles.  These amazing structures are made from natural limestone and vary in height to 4 metres. They spread out over a large area with a 4 km route through them to get various varying perspectives. Very impressive and well set up, as are many places in WA.
 
     
The local indigenous group forbade their young to visit the area because they believed the Pinnacles contained the ghosts of their young men who died when on walkabout and that the Pinnacles themselves were the fingers of the dead reaching out from their graves!"

What Exactly IS Globalisation Anyway?

An English Princess with an Egyptian boyfriend crashes in a French tunnel, riding in a German car with a Dutch engine, driven by a Belgian who was drunk on Scottish whisky, followed closely by Italian Paparazzi, on Japanese motorcycles, treated by an American doctor, using Brazilian  medicines.
 
...and you're probably reading this message from a Canadian/Australian on your computer, that  uses Taiwanese chips, and a Korean monitor, assembled by Bangladeshi workers in a Singapore plant, transported by Indian truck drivers and on a Liberian registered ship crewed by Filipinos.
 
And THAT, ladies and gentlemen is the very definition of Globalisation!

The Four Way Test
Of all the things we think, say and do
 
Is it the TRUTH?
Is it FAIR to all concerned?
Will it build GOODWILL and BETTER FRIENDSHIPS?
Will it be BENEFICIAL to all concerned?
